Ant and Dec Saturday Night Takeaway fans left asking the same question

Ant and Dec Saturday Night Takeaway viewers were all left asking the same question during tonight's episode.

The iconic pair returned for another helping of Saturday Night Takeaway, bursting with big surprises, live games and musical performances.

However, it was Gordon Ramsay's role in the star guest announcer booth that got viewers talking.

Fans were all asking how the famously foul-mouthed chef was not going to swear on tonight's family show.

Merci tweeted: "How the hell is Gordon Ramsey going to get through the show without swearing!?"

Steven said: "No swearing Gordon we're live on a family show."

And Charlotte wrote: "How is #gordonramsay going to get through the next hour without swearing?"

Ant and Dec joked that to prevent Gordon swearing they had invested in a 'bleep machine' costing £5,000.

But Gordon promised he wouldn't swear, saying he recognised it was a family show and his mum would be watching it at home.

Unfortunately, Gordon broke his promise 11 minutes into the show.

During a game where he guessed what viewers were saying my lip-reading, he dropped an expletive.

The viewer was trying to say 'pizza' but Gordon guessed 'p****d'.

Ant chipped in, saying: "We do have to apologise for your language during that."
